Washington school is providing a variety of educational and Support Services for all our students and their parents.
For our students who are below or far below basic we offer:
1. Homework center/Learning Lab before school for our 2nd-5th graders in Ms. Garcia at The Library. If your students needs more support on their homework bring them early.
2. U.A. pullout for phonics and phonemic awareness review
3. After school intervention programs: Choral with Catholic Charities, Extreme Learning and Tutor Works
4. Saturday Migrant Eduction Migrant students are invited to registar for classes on Saturday (K-highschool)
For our students who are at basic, we offer:
1. Talking books with 4th and 5th graders with Stephen Hulse. Students will be exposed to more literature through books on tape.
2. After school tutoring in 3rd grade to reteach and pre-teach the heavy weight standards.
For all of our students, we offer:
1. Access to computers using Ren. Place (Math and Language Arts) programs before, during recess and after school.
2. Gift of Love music program with Ms. Carol teaching character building through music
3. Year book and web site journalism group for 3rd-5th grade with Ms. Daroczi.
4. BAWSI Girls Go! after school exercise program for our 3rd and 5th grade girls. Parents and teachers are invited.Go Girls Go!
5. Girls Scouts.
For our Kindergarten and preschool students and their parents, we offer:
1. Monday and Wednesday ELD class for these parents
2. Academic support for these students during parent ELD classes.
3. Club de Lectura with the Kinder teachers. Parents and students work together on Reading Strategies. Parents also receive workshops on Reading Literacy every Saturday
